Harold A. Henson, RDH, PhD, was honored with the 2021 University of Texas (UT) System Regents’ Outstanding Teaching Award in November. Henson, a member of Dimensions of Dental Hygiene’s Editorial Advisory Board, is an associate professor and director of the Center for Teaching and Learning at UTHealth Houston School of Dentistry. One of 14 recipients of this prestigious award, Henson was nominated by John M. Zerwas, MD, UT System’s executive vice chancellor for health affairs. Each year, the recipients of this award are lauded for their excellence in teaching and creating innovative educational experiences. In 2021, particular attention was paid to those educators who adapted effectively and creatively to teaching during the global pandemic. 

In the spring of 2020, Henson changed gears in order to adjust the dental hygiene educational experience to continue in the absence of live patient care. He developed the Dental Hygiene Process of Care, a multiple choice examination that evaluated dental hygiene students’ effectiveness at determining a patient’s dental hygiene treatment.
